Funny, heart-warming and at times disgusting, The Vampire Strikes Back bites into the conflict between vampires and humans in a way you never will have read before. The Little Whippendon Women’s Institute fumble their way through their book club’s latest assignment, Twenty Shades of Puce, while The Little Whippendon Police Department try to combat the imminent vampire threat. At least they will do when their hangover wears off.
